How to Configure Forwarding Option: “Archive Gmail’s Copy” in Gmail Web

To maintain a distraction-free primary workspace without permanently deleting essential records, you can configure Gmail to automatically archive original messages as they are redirected to a centralized monitoring address.

Selecting the “Archive Gmail’s Copy” option ensures that redirected notifications are removed from your active inbox and safely stored in your general archive for future auditing or troubleshooting. Handled within the “Forwarding and POP/IMAP” tab, this administrative setting allows you to streamline your daily workflow.

Prerequisites:

  • User must possess a fully registered and active Gmail account.
  • The procedure explicitly requires accessing the Gmail Web interface.
  • You must have a secondary, active email address to serve as the forwarding destination.
  • You must have already successfully added and verified a destination email address.

Step-by-step Guide:

Step 1: Access Settings

  • The initial action required is to Click setting.

Step 2: Navigate to All Settings

  • After clicking “setting,” proceed to select See all Settings.

Step 3: Navigate to Forwarding and POP/IMAP

  • Click on the tab labeled “Forwarding and POP/IMAP” located in the top menu bar of the settings page.

Step 4: Choose Recipient

  • Ensure the forwarding feature is toggled to “Forward a copy of incoming mail to…”

Step 5: Enter Destination

  • Select the verified destination email address from the primary dropdown menu.

Step 6: Set Archival Action

  • In the second dropdown menu, select the option: “archive Gmail’s copy”.

Step 7: Finalize Changes

  • Scroll to the bottom of the settings page and click the “Save Changes” button to apply the redundancy rule.
